Bug 53350

Summary: Не входит в сессию Gnome с включенным kiosk
Product: Sisyphus Reporter: obidinog <obidinog>
Component: alterator-kioskAssignee: Олег Соловьев <mcpain>
Status: REOPENED --- QA Contact: qa-sisyphus
Severity: normal    
Priority: P5 CC: belskijaa, mcpain, rider, underwit, zerg
Version: unstable   
Hardware: x86_64   
OS: Linux   

Description obidinog@basealt.ru 2025-03-06 17:22:22 MSK
Платформа:
alt-workstation p11 x86_64 обновленный до Sisyphus

Версии пакетов: 
kiosk-profiles-1.14-alt1
kiosk-0.4-alt1.x86_64
alterator-kiosk-1.14-alt1
kernel-image-6.12.17-6.12-alt1

Шаги воспроизведения:
$ acc -> Настройка kiosk -> Выбрать профили user-shutdown и user-startup -> Отметить чек-бокс Включен -> Перезагрузиться > Войти в сессию

Ожидаемый результат: Успешный вход

Реальный результат: Не входит в сессию gnome
Comment 1 Alexey Belsky 2025-09-26 10:46:26 MSK
Воспроизводится в версии alterator-kiosk-1.17-alt1
Comment 2 Олег Соловьев 2025-09-26 11:01:39 MSK
Не KDE.
Comment 3 Anton Farygin 2025-09-26 12:12:18 MSK
конечно не KDE, это GNOME.
И он тоже должен работать.
Comment 4 Sergey V Turchin 2025-09-26 12:13:10 MSK
А в ядре уже внесли изменения?
Comment 5 Sergey V Turchin 2025-09-26 12:13:40 MSK
Нечаянно
Comment 6 Олег Соловьев 2025-09-26 12:25:00 MSK
(In reply to Sergey V Turchin from comment #4)
> А в ядре уже внесли изменения?

Внесли: https://packages.altlinux.org/ru/tasks/392527/

(In reply to Anton Farygin from comment #3)
> конечно не KDE, это GNOME.
> И он тоже должен работать.

Должен. Но выбирают почему-то KDE'шный `user-startup/user-shutdown`.
Выбрать KDE-шный профиль и жаловаться что GNOME не запускается - самый что ни на есть NOTABUG.

PS я подумываю переименовать user-* в kde-*
Comment 7 obidinog@basealt.ru 2025-09-26 12:29:11 MSK
(Ответ для Олег Соловьев на комментарий #6)

> Должен. Но выбирают почему-то KDE'шный `user-startup/user-shutdown`.
> Выбрать KDE-шный профиль и жаловаться что GNOME не запускается - самый что

Иных профилей в kiosk-profiles нет, и нигде не указано, что эти профили только для KDE.
Comment 8 Sergey V Turchin 2025-09-26 12:29:42 MSK
(Ответ для Олег Соловьев на комментарий #6)
> PS я подумываю переименовать user-* в kde-*
Да, только %posttrigger сделать, чтоб при обновлении настройки обновил.
Comment 9 Sergey V Turchin 2025-09-26 12:30:59 MSK
(Ответ для obidinog@basealt.ru на комментарий #7)
> нигде не указано, что эти профили только для KDE.
Там так же не указано, что они для всего и что вам лично подходят.
Comment 10 Олег Соловьев 2025-09-26 15:05:27 MSK
(In reply to Sergey V Turchin from comment #8)
> (Ответ для Олег Соловьев на комментарий #6)
> > PS я подумываю переименовать user-* в kde-*
> Да, только %posttrigger сделать, чтоб при обновлении настройки обновил.

if [ $1 -eq 2 ]; then
    if [ -L /etc/alterator/kiosk/profiles_enabled/user-startup ]; then
        rm -fv /etc/alterator/kiosk/profiles_enabled/user-startup
        ln -sv /etc/alterator/kiosk/{profiles,profiles_enabled}/kde-startup
    fi
    if [ -L /etc/alterator/kiosk/profiles_enabled/user-shutdown ]; then
        rm -fv /etc/alterator/kiosk/profiles_enabled/user-shutdown
        ln -sv /etc/alterator/kiosk/{profiles,profiles_enabled}/kde-shutdown
    fi
fi